amazon-dynamodb - AWS DynamoDB TTL

标签 amazon-dynamodb

我无法让 AWS DynamoDB TTL 正常工作。我将 ttl 属性设置为 ttl ,并设置 ttl在我所有的行上 0 .我 6 天前这样做了,但我的数据库中仍有行,ttl 设置为 0 .

将 ttl 设置为 0 不起作用吗?

最佳答案

TTL 值 0不起作用,根据这个:

Items with an expiration time greater than 5 years in the past are not deleted.

http://docs.aws.amazon.com/amazondynamodb/latest/developerguide/time-to-live-ttl-before-you-start.html



TTL 值是 Unix Epoch 格式的时间,其中 0意味着 1970-01-01T00:00:00Z ——过去5年多。

关于amazon-dynamodb - AWS DynamoDB TTL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47499022/

相关文章:

php - 使用 AWS 开发工具包 PHP 的 DynamoDB 中的保留字

ios - 如何快速编写 dynamodb 查询以获取具有特定分区键的所有值

mysql - DynamoDB : Table Schema fot text searching

amazon-web-services - 当我减少 dynamo 表吞吐量时,分区会发生什么情况?

database-design - 亚马逊发电机数据库模型

javascript - 扫描直到找到 x 个项目?

c# - DynamoDb .AsyncSearch<T>.GetRemainingAsync 随机挂起

node.js - 如何限制 AWS DynamoDB 扫描的项目数量?

amazon-dynamodb - dynamo db 中唯一哈希键和范围键之间的比率

node.js - 使用 ECONNREFUSED 在本地连接到 DynamoDB 时出现问题